Job Summary
The telephone triage nurse serves as a clinical contact for patients and consumers of healthcare with medical questions or seeking medical advice via telephone or other communication methods. As a critical member of the high performing Patient Access team, the telephone triage nurse provides clinical assessment to facilitate next steps in the patient's care. They are vital to improving patient care outcomes using a variety of methods including telephone triage, appointment scheduling, referrals for clinical symptoms to care team setting, and population health outreach responsibilities. The nurse accepts incoming patient calls and assists each patient appropriately, based on their individual care needs. This role continuously provides world class customer service in a high volume call setting.
Responsibilities
Population Health Management: Supports system initiatives for population health management and the care delivery of specific patient populations through telephone triage, chart review and outreach to patients in need of care.
Provides clinical assessment and review of documentation for outreach to existing or ProHealth attributed patients to schedule care that is deemed clinically appropriate.
Telephone Triage Management: Offers call center RN triage or Assessment & Referral Triage when patient communicates symptoms, using evidence-based protocols for Nurse Triage.
Handles emergent calls based on information provided by caller and department protocol.
Responsible for facilitating professional verbal and written communication.
Has the ability to make patient care decisions based on the urgency of the patient needs using safe and effective telephone advice, care management and directions for the appropriate level of care required.
Is able to direct patient to most appropriate level of care facility.(i.e. office visit vs. urgent care vs. emergency room).
Responsible for a high level of proficiency in handling critical calls ensuring a positive care outcome and patient experience.
Appointment Scheduling: Based on triage disposition, accurately schedules provider, nurse, lab, resource, service line, and education/ support groups using schedule templates as needed.
Matches patient needs to available appointments, while following department, service line and provider specific protocols, schedule templates and patient preferences.
Makes decisions about joint visits based on patient risk and triage disposition.
Provides support to patients by answering clinical questions and resolving urgent and non-urgent clinical questions while scheduling appointments.
Assists with analyzing customer problems in order to ensure the best outcomes and the highest patient satisfaction.
Provides follow-up with customers as necessary in order to provide closure and an outstanding customer experience.
General Responsibilities: Serves as the first point of contact for patients calling with medical questions or seeking medical advice and ensures their calls are being answered in a friendly, personal, professional and timely manner.
Provides patients and consumers with evidence-based information about any questions or concerns they might have in regards to their health care experience.
Accurately connects patients to other services as needed/anticipated (social services, financial/billing services, clinical services, etc.).
Provides concise documentation in the electronic medical record (EMR) and any other communication methods and routes to appropriate care team members.
Possesses and demonstrates sound clinical, organizational and communication skills.
A subject matter expert that utilizes critical thinking and decision making skills to recognize and align patient reported symptoms with established protocols and assign acuity levels to ensure a high quality, safe and timely disposition of each patient interaction.
Evaluates the patient or patient designee's understanding of instructions using teach-back methodology and conveys related information to the appropriate care teams via EMR documentation, telephone or other modern means of communication.
Demonstrates ability to effectively use all systems including but not limited to the EMR (Electronic Medical Record), Transportation Services, Microsoft Outlook, organization's intranet (iNet), Virtual and Telephonic Interpretive Services, Credit Card Banking system.

ProHealth Waukesha Memorial Hospital's Level III Neonatal Intensive Care Unit (NICU) is a 22-bed facility providing specialized care for critically ill and premature infants born as early as 22 weeks gestation. The NICU recently unveiled a comprehensive renovation emphasizing family-centered care, featuring fully equipped private rooms designed to accommodate families, including those with twins and triplets. The unit is staffed 24/7 by a dedicated team of neonatologists, neonatal nurse practitioners, and support staff, offering services such as transport, lactation consultation, and post-discharge follow-up clinics.
What You Will Do:
Responsible for the nature and quality of nursing care of critically ill neonates. Under the direction of a physician the NNP manages neonatal patients using collaboration, consultation, and direct care. The NNP is involved with the education of nursing staff, residents and students.
